Interestingly, some weeks after quitting the cipro, I developed an eye infection and put in a drop of the newest antibiotic drops my eye doc gave me. Two hours later, the horrible shoulder and wrist pain was back full-force. Intrigued, I looked closely at the eye drop box: It was "Viagmox," a fluoroquinolone, the SAME class of drug as Cipro! Keep an eye on those eye drops, folks. | There is some hope for those hurt by this drug.
